Shubman Gill's appointment as India's Test captain for the upcoming five-match series against England has ushered in a new era for Indian cricket. With the series commencing on June 20th in Leeds, all eyes are on the 25-year-old batter as he takes on this significant responsibility, especially after the retirements of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li. In light of this transition, both the head coach Gautam Gambhir and the chairman of selectors Ajit Agarkar have shared their perspectives and expectations regarding Gill's new role.

According to Gill, both Gautam Gambhir and Ajit Agarkar have conveyed a clear message: there are no specific expectations other than for him to express himself as a leader. In a recent interview, Gill revealed that he has had multiple conversations with Gambhir and Agarkar, who emphasized that they want him to lead in his own style and not try to fit into a pre-defined mold. Agarkar has also stated that the selection committee has been observing Gill for a while and has taken feedback from the dressing room. He added that they believe Gill is a terrific player and wish him well.

This sentiment reflects a broader strategy of nurturing emerging talent and providing them with opportunities to grow into leadership roles. Gill himself acknowledges the challenges ahead, especially leading India in England in his first Test series as captain. However, he has expressed his readiness to embrace the responsibility and is looking forward to the challenge.

While Gambhir and Agarkar have refrained from imposing external expectations, Gill has set his own internal goals. Beyond winning trophies, he aims to cultivate a team culture characterized by security and happiness. He recognizes the demanding environment of professional cricket, with its intense competition and frequent squad changes, and hopes to create a space where every player feels valued and supported.

The selection of Shubman Gill also reflects a long-term vision, considering the start of the new World Test Championship cycle in 2025-2027. Gill's leadership experience, including his captaincy of the Gujarat Titans in the Indian Premier League, where he demonstrated impressive leadership qualities, has positioned him as a promising candidate for this role.

As Gill embarks on this new chapter, the focus will be on how he molds the team, makes strategic decisions on the field, and inspires his teammates. The absence of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li undoubtedly leaves a void, but it also presents an opportunity for Gill and other young players to step up and make their mark in Test cricket. The series against England will be a stern test of Gill's leadership and India's resilience as they navigate this transition period.
